Summary
Optimizing prostate cancer (PCa) diagnosis, this study suggests using higher PSA density thresholds to safely reduce unnecessary biopsies and MRI scans in biopsy-naïve men. This approach enhances the benefit-to-harm ratio for risk-based PCa diagnostics.
Area of Science:
- Uro-oncology
- Diagnostic imaging
- Prostate cancer screening
Background:
- International guidelines advocate for risk-based magnetic resonance imaging (MRI)-directed pathways to minimize prostate cancer (PCa) overdiagnosis.
- Prostate-specific antigen (PSA) density is a key biomarker for stratifying patients for MRI or biopsy.
- Reducing unproductive diagnostic interventions is crucial in PCa management.
Purpose of the Study:
- To evaluate a risk-based MRI-directed pathway using PSA density thresholds for MRI and/or targeted biopsy in men with suspected PCa.
- To assess the safety and efficacy of these thresholds in reducing unnecessary procedures while detecting clinically significant PCa.
- To optimize the benefit-to-harm ratio in PCa diagnostics.
Main Methods:
- Post hoc analysis of the prospective multicentre MR-PROPER study (MRI arm).
- Investigated PSA density thresholding strategies in biopsy-naïve men with suspected PCa and PI-RADS score ≥3.
- Evaluated outcomes including grade group (GG) ≥2 cancer detection, avoided MRI scans, negative biopsies, and GG1 cancer detection.
Main Results:
- A post-MRI PSA density threshold of ≥0.20 ng/ml² for PI-RADS 3 lesions detected 98.7% of GG≥2 cancers, avoided 29% of negative biopsies, and reduced GG1 detection.
- A pre-MRI PSA density threshold of ≥0.10 ng/ml² avoided 38% of unproductive biopsies and 30% of MRI scans, with a 9.6% risk of missing GG≥2 cancers.
- The study included 996 men, with a 24% detection rate for GG≥2 PCa.
Conclusions:
- Applying a post-MRI PSA density threshold of ≥0.20 ng/ml² for PI-RADS 3 lesions in a community setting improves the benefit-to-harm ratio by reducing unnecessary biopsies without compromising oncological safety.
- A pre-MRI PSA density threshold of ≥0.10 ng/ml² for MRI indication offers a favorable benefit-to-harm ratio but requires careful consideration due to narrow safety margins.
- These findings support risk-adapted diagnostic strategies, particularly in settings aiming to minimize patient burden and healthcare costs.
